In what ways was William Pitt successful at managing the French and Indian war for Britain ​

In 1757, William Pitt became the leader of the British government. He was a great military planner. He decided to send more trained British soldiers to fight in North America. He also decided that Great Britain would pay the high cost of fighting the war—for now.

 "For the west, much of the history of Islam has been obscured behind a veil of fear and misunderstanding." What does this state
Citrus2011 [14]
Radical Islamists have contributed to this misunderstanding of Islam as inherently violent, intolerant, and fundamentalist religion and worldview. However, an average Westerner also partakes in this collection of prejudices, as they are not informed enough, nor do they wish to acquaint themselves better with the history of Islam. The Islamic Middle East was a cradle of mathematics, astronomy, philosophy, arts. Even later, while the Western Europe was grappling with medieval bigotry, intolerance, quackery and different forms of witch hunt, Islamic countries have been perhaps the most advanced societies of their time in the scientific, artistic and civilizational sense.
